Add migration dry-run script and standardize space slugs
dry-run.ts validates all 11 adapters against live DB (19 docs, 292 rows, 0 errors). Standardized rwork slug rspace-dev→demo and rvote slug community→demo so all seeded data uses consistent space identifier.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.6 <noreply@anthropic.com>
